“Got it,” Felix replied and left.

After Felix left, Nina turned to Paul and the others. She said, “I need you guys to keep an eye on my grandma from now on. Don’t touch the silver needles in her body until I’ve figured out the antidote.”

“Okay,” Paul replied.

Paul hesitated for a moment, then asked, “Ms. Swanson, if you manage to develop the antidote, could you share the formula

with us?”

Nina nodded. “Sure.”

With Nina’s approval, Paul and the others left the room.

Nina didn’t waste a second. She sat down and got straight to work on the antidote. Before, she couldn’t figure out the poison; she couldn’t risk making a move. But now that she’d tracked it down, it was a breeze for her.

Honestly, a poison like this was child’s play for her. But when it came to her grandma, Nina was extra careful with every single step.

Nina was totally focused on figuring out the antidote, while the experienced doctors stood behind her, watching her every move. The more they watched, the more amazed and unsettled they felt.

Two hours later, Nina finally got to her feet, grabbed the antidote she’d just perfected, and strode out of the room. After Nina left, the doctors in the room looked at each other in disbelief. They discussed, “She actually finished the antidote already?”

“This girl is something else. I’ve never even heard of a poison like this before, but she went from identifying it to whipping up the cure in just two hours, and she didn’t even hesitate for a second.”

“No kidding! If it were me, I’d need at least a week to figure out an antidote, and I’d have to stop a bunch of times just to check the references.”

“She looks super young, but her skills are insane. And with the way Dr. Berger and the others respect her, maybe she’s the disciple of some legendary master.”

“Doesn’t matter who trained her, someone this good, I’m telling my hospital ASAP. If we could get her to give a talk, it’d be a total game-changer.”

As soon as he said that, everyone pulled out their phones in a flash and started calling their hospitals.

Meanwhile, Nina gave the antidote to Sarah.

In just ten minutes, Sarah woke up.

“Nina, Sarah opened her mouth to speak, her voice sounding raspy, probably because she hadn’t spoken all day.

“I’m here, Grandma,” Nina said, helping her sit up.

Sarah had been lying down the whole day; she really needed to change positions or her back would be killing her.

Sarah took Nina’s hand and gently patted it. Sarah said, “It’s all thanks to you, Nina.”

Sarah had so much she wanted to say, and so many questions she wanted to ask.

Sarah thought, ‘For instance, how did Nina learn to be a doctor? And how did she get so good at it? When the symptoms hit, I felt like death was just around the corner. But in no time at all, Nina had completely cured me.

‘Maybe Frank’s wish had finally come true; the Swanson family’s legacy of medicine finally had someone to carry it forward:

Sarah had a thousand thoughts, but when she saw Nina’s calm, distant face, she just couldn’t get the words out.

Nina squeezed Sarah’s hand in return. She’d always kept her feelings locked away, but now her nose stung. Nina said, “Grandma, you have to stay healthy. I still want to throw you a big party for your seventieth, eightieth, and even hundredth birthday.”

“Promise me,” Sarah said softly, catching the sheen of tears in Nina’s eyes. She ached to offer more comfort but feared overwhelming Nina. “You need to take care of yourself, too. I want to be there to see you walk down the aisle.”

“Okay,” Nina replied.

Nina smiled and spent some time chatting with Sarah, keeping her company. Then, her expression turned icy as she got up and made for the door.

Sarah called after her, “Nina, where are you going?”

Nina’s lips curled into a cold, ruthless smile. She said, “After everything you’ve suffered, someone’s gonna pay for this.”

Sarah tried to say something, but Nina didn’t let her get a word in; she just turned and walked out.

Sarah just let out a helpless sigh.
